Washer extractor type 650 standard Diagram no. 07100087B
Heating Gas Electric Steam Thermic uid
Characteristics Ø cage ---- ----------------------- 770 mm (30.31") -----------------
Cage length ---- ------------------------- 1500 mm (59") -----------------
Cage volume ----------------------- 668 dm³ (668 l) ------------------
Specifi c load 1/10 ---- ----------------------- 66.8 kg (147.33 lb) --------------
(dry linen, ISO 9398-4)
Opening cage doors (L x H) ---- ------------ 2x600 x 400 mm (23.62x15.74") ---------
Opening drum door (L x H) ----- ---------- 2x616 x 525 mm (24.25x20.66") ---------
Floor area ---- -------------------- 2 m² (21.53 sq. ft) ------------------
Net weight ---- ----------------------- 1080 daN (2381 lb) ---------------
Weight loaded (high level) ---- -----------------------1547 daN (3410 lb) --------------
Water, washing, low level 200 l 200 l 200 l 200 l
Water, washing, high level 400 l 400 l 400 l 400 l
Max dynamic load ---- ----------------- F = 466 daN (1028 lb) ----------------
Max transmitted fl oor load ---- -------------------- 811 daN (1788 lb) ----------------
Max pressure transmitted to fl oor ---- -------------------- 187 kPa ------------------------------
Spin effi ciency ---- ------------------------------ 350 G -----------------------
Max. unbalance ---- ----------------------- 8 kg (17.65 lb) -------------------
